Transaction 34a60a7456dc8cd5e7213212001b61aae067bf16e0c9a05329bf0959874eabcd

83 Input
2 Outputs
  • 34a60a7456dc8cd5e7213212001b61aae067bf16e0c9a05329bf0959874eabcd:0
  • value  500000000
    address  1KSuWHN6Hc36tJmYtk4RyAbkKDtNjACRX9
  • 34a60a7456dc8cd5e7213212001b61aae067bf16e0c9a05329bf0959874eabcd:1
  • value  875083
    address  19rp31ZBfA2BpTM5Ye2ZHAqnygmLJ39B3F